No Sugar Added Banana Bread Recipe

Ingredients:

Nonstick cooking spray
1 1/2 cups whole wheat pastry flour
1 1/4 tsp. baking powder
1/2 tsp. baking soda
1/2 tsp. cinnamon
2 slightly beaten egg whites
1 cup mashed ripe bananas (2 large or 3 medium)
1/2 cup agave nectar
1/4 cup canola oil
pinch of sea salt
1/2 to 1 cup pecans or walnuts, optional

Directions:

Preheat oven to 350ºF. Coat a loaf size pan with nonstick cooking spray and set aside. Mash bananas and set aside. In a medium bowl combine whole wheat pastry fl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on and sea salt. Set aside.
In a large bowl combine egg whites, banana, agave nectar, oil and nuts. Mix well. Add flour mixture all at one time to banana mixture. Stir until moistened. The batter will be lumpy. Spoon mixture into pan. Bake for 45 to 50 minutes. Bread is done when toothpick inserted into center of bread comes out clean.
